Discovering the Faugères Wine Region
Although the Faugères wine region may not be as well-known as some of its more famous counterparts, it offers a unique and authentic wine tasting experience. Nestled in the rugged hills of the Languedoc, the Faugères appellation is renowned for its bold, full-bodied red wines. Visitors can explore this hidden gem, discovering the region’s rich history and terroir through guided tours and tastings at local wineries. The picturesque Faugères mill provides a scenic backdrop, while the provided picnic lunch allows travelers to savor the region’s renowned local products in a serene setting.
